Welcome to the Quillstone validation team. Our platform, Ledgerhush, loads data validators as plugins at startup: each validator implements the `check()` and `describe()` interfaces and registers itself via the manifest in its package root. Please read the versioning rules carefully — a validator compiled against an older manifest schema will be skipped silently, which has confused several new hires. Before writing your first plugin, review the sandbox limits and the approved dependency list, both documented on the internal page below.

runbook for tagug-hafog: https://jira.lumiclabs.internal/projects/pages/pages/9773c0d8

Internal Memo — Marketing Budget Reduction

To the incoming director: marketing spend is cut 18% effective next quarter. Rationale: softer pipeline at Brindlecote Media and the delayed Farrow campaign. Sponsorships end first; retained agencies renegotiate by month-end. Digital spend holds flat. Headcount unaffected for now. Regional events consolidate into two flagship dates, both in Kellsmere. Expect pushback from the field teams; hold the line until the Q2 review. Context for these decisions appears in the confidential note directly below.

confidential, hawif-faweg: Headcount on the Ulaix team goes from 3 to 120 by the end of April. Gross margin on Ulaix came in at 10 percent against a plan of 10 percent.

## Runbook — Agristat telemetry gateway (review copy)

Gateway ingests CAN-bus telemetry from Harrowfield tractors over mutual-TLS uplinks. All inbound payloads are schema-validated before queueing; malformed frames are dropped and counted. Firmware-version checks gate admission. Restart procedure: drain queue, stop ingest, rotate certs if flagged, start ingest, confirm heartbeat. No local persistence beyond the spool. The gateway's active configuration values are reproduced below for audit.

deployment values, fajog-bawep:
[druix]
team = lamwyn
access_code = ac_4d55fa
owner = istix.eliok
host = druix.halixforge.test
port = 8000
peer = oliir.qirvansoft.local
salt = cb966147
pin = 7543

Heads up: if the Lintrock baseline file in the Quarrow repo drifts from main, CI fails with a "stale baseline" error even when the code is fine. Quick fix is to regenerate the baseline on a clean checkout and re-push. If a customer build is blocked, confirm the failing run matches the token below before escalating.

build token for yadug-yagag: htk21_c863c33eb8b82c0c9c152